Edge AI: This is about bringing AI processing closer to the source of data. Instead of sending all the data to a central server, edge AI allows devices to process data locally. This is especially important for applications like self-driving cars and smart sensors, where real-time decision-making is critical. Edge AI also helps reduce latency, improve data privacy, and conserve bandwidth.

Bias and Fairness: AI models are trained on data, and if that data reflects existing biases, the AI will likely perpetuate those biases. This can lead to unfair or discriminatory outcomes in areas like hiring, loan applications, and even criminal justice. We need to develop methods for ensuring that AI systems are fair and equitable.

Lack of Transparency: Many AI systems are "black boxes," meaning it's difficult to understand how they arrive at their decisions. This lack of transparency can make it difficult to identify and correct errors and biases. We need to develop more explainable AI (XAI) systems that provide insight into their decision-making processes.

At its core, AI is about creating machines that can think and learn like humans. This involves a variety of techniques, including machine learning, deep learning, and natural language processing. Machine learning enables computers to learn from data without being explicitly programmed. Deep learning, a subset of machine learning, uses artificial neural networks with multiple layers to analyze data and extract complex patterns. Natural language processing (NLP) allows computers to understand and process human language, which is essential for things like chatbots and voice assistants.
